Professional Accountancy Bodies — UK & Ireland
7 bodiesThe institutes that qualify and regulate accountants across the UK and Ireland.
Institute of Chartered Accountants in England and Wales
ICAEW
A leading global chartered accountancy body — awarding the ACA qualification and regulating chartered accountants and audit firms in England and Wales.

2 bodiesThe professional bodies for tax advisers and technicians.
Chartered Institute of Taxation
CIOT
The leading professional body for chartered tax advisers (CTA) in the UK, setting standards across tax advice and compliance.

2 bodiesThe UK's tax administration and tax appeals.
HM Revenue & Customs
HMRC
The UK's tax authority — administering income tax, VAT, corporation tax, PAYE and National Insurance, and running Making Tax Digital.

3 bodiesCompany registration, accounting standards and insolvency.
Companies House
Companies House
The UK registrar of companies — incorporating and dissolving companies and holding the public register of accounts and filings.
